There are a couple of strange bugs affecting some folks who have upgraded to 10.3.8, including Powerbook owners who have the backlit keyboard — like me — where their system logs are ‘pummeled’ (as one person on discussions.info.apple.com described it) by multiple entries every second as the AppleLMUController reacts to changing brightness settings and — more importantly — logs every change. Whoops. I’ve turned off automatic keyboard and brightness controls until they figure out a fix.
